Understanding the importance of mobility aids for daily living
When it comes to , it’s crucial to recognize the significant impact they have on enhancing the quality of life for seniors. These essential aids play a vital role in promoting independence, safety, and overall well-being, allowing individuals to navigate their surroundings with confidence and ease. From walking canes and walkers to wheelchairs and mobility scooters, each aid serves a unique purpose in addressing specific mobility challenges and improving daily functionality.
- Independence: Mobility aids empower seniors to maintain a sense of independence and autonomy in their daily activities.
- Safety: By providing stability and support, these aids help prevent falls and accidents, ensuring the well-being of older adults.
- Improved Quality of Life: Access to mobility aids means seniors can continue to engage in social events, hobbies, and daily tasks, enhancing their overall quality of life.
Furthermore, the importance of mobility aids extends beyond physical assistance to emotional and mental well-being. By removing barriers to movement and promoting accessibility, these aids contribute to a sense of confidence and freedom for seniors. It’s essential to recognize that investing in quality mobility aids not only enhances the individual’s daily living experience but also provides peace of mind to family members and caregivers, knowing their loved ones are safe and supported in their homes.
Types of Mobility Aids | Benefits |
---|---|
Walking Canes | Provide balance and stability during walking |
Wheelchairs | Enable easy mobility for those with limited strength |
Mobility Scooters | Offer enhanced independence for longer distances |

Tips for maximizing independence and comfort with mobility aids
When it comes to enhancing independence and comfort with mobility aids for seniors, selecting the right tools can make a significant difference in their quality of life. Begin by ensuring that the aids are appropriately sized, comfortable, and easy to use to promote ease of movement and minimize strain. Opt for devices that provide stability and support, such as walking canes, walkers, or wheelchairs, depending on the individual’s needs and capabilities. Additionally, consider incorporating assistive devices like grab bars in bathrooms and non-slip mats to prevent accidents.
Moreover, organizing the living space to accommodate mobility aids is crucial for promoting safety and independence. Arrange furniture to create wider pathways for easy navigation with aids like wheelchairs or walkers. Implementing grab bars near beds, chairs, and commonly used areas can offer added confidence and security. Emphasize the installation of ramps, stairlifts, or elevators for multi-floor homes to ensure seamless movement throughout the residence. By prioritizing comfort and accessibility in the home environment, seniors can maintain autonomy and lead fulfilling lives.
